Obverse description Fourth portrait effigy of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II, facing right, as designed by Ian Rank-Broadley. The Queen is depicted wearing the Girls of Great Britain and Ireland Tiara. The engraver's initials 'IRB' appear below the truncation of the bust. The surrounding legend reads 'ELIZABETH II' with the date '2020', the issuer name 'NEW ZEALAND', and the purity and weight designations '.9999 Au.25oz'.
Obverse script Latin
Obverse lettering Log in to see details
Reverse description The reverse depicts Te Hau-ā-uru, the west wind, personified as a dynamic, stylised figure rendered in a design inspired by traditional Māori art forms. Swirling wind motifs and flowing lines evoke the prevailing westerly winds that bring rain and lush landscapes to the western coasts of New Zealand. The central design is surrounded by the bilingual legend identifying the series and subject, with the denomination expressed in both English and te reo Māori.
